New Delhi: Former captain Michael Vaughan has called for a punishment that "sends a shiver down the whole England cricket team" after Brydon Carse became the latest England cricketer involved in a drinking controversy.
A video emerged where Carse was seen handcuffed by police outside a nightclub, and was briefly placed under arrest on a night out with his Durham team-mates Ben Stokes and Matthew Potts, which prompted an investigation from the ECB.
Carse was part of the England squad for two of the three Tests against Pakistan at home but was released to play for Durham in the County Championship after he was not picked in the opener at Leeds.
